Comparative Analysis: Portable vs. Stationary Collectors
When considering dust collection systems, the choice between portable and stationary dust collection systems can considerably impact efficiency and effectiveness. Flexible dust collectors, such as the LDMC model series, offer flexibility and mobility, allowing them to be relocated from one workspace to another. This is particularly useful in settings like woodworking shops or metalworking facilities where dust generation can happen in several locations. They are often simpler and faster to install, making them ideal for smaller operations or when work areas regularly change.
On the other hand, stationary collectors, such as the high-capacity LDMC dust collector systems, are designed for larger industrial applications. These units provide a continuous and strong solution for dust extraction in locations such as cement plants, CNC machine operations, and welding areas. With increased capacity and effectiveness, stationary systems can manage significant volumes of dust and are built into the overall workflow of large facilities, ensuring cleaner air quality and adherence with health regulations.
Expense, maintenance, and space requirements are crucial factors when contrasting these two types. Mobile dust collectors tend to have lower upfront costs and maintenance may be easier due to their smaller scale. However, fixed collectors, while requiring a greater initial investment and potentially complicated installation through LDMC dust collector setup services, often result in decreased long-term operational costs through increased efficiency and reduced downtime. Ultimately, the choice depends on the specific needs of the operation, the volume of dust generated, and the type of substances being processed.
